Transaction ed77cd9cbf33a343eeb6f130f89b589b6352642a452d8fa55ac6bb55bfb5543f
1 Input
1 Output
-
ed77cd9cbf33a343eeb6f130f89b589b6352642a452d8fa55ac6bb55bfb5543f:0
- value
- 41432
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a38f33d055d16369d8f5aee2e68ef7767ec93a9 OP_EQUAL
- address
- 3BNfmqszScZn4mM66FSj3K4DSfuYZmUv98